Output 8fe7dd9f46885f96f17e35d6366e04dd5a5b7aacd0ab7b7e2bf057da4ddbe1bc:12

value
230571659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12656ecbd25cf2228fd49659c456728b313b5774 OP_EQUAL
address
33NHbfsbouXu3yXnGi1oSSTYSMu7imf96S
transaction
8fe7dd9f46885f96f17e35d6366e04dd5a5b7aacd0ab7b7e2bf057da4ddbe1bc
confirmations
269708
spent
true